Maxwell unified

A

Electricity with gravitation

B

Electricity with magnetism

C

Electromagnetism with optics

D

Electromagnetism with weak interaction

Text Solution

AI Generated Solution

The correct Answer is:
To solve the question regarding Maxwell's unification, we will analyze the concepts step by step. ### Step 1: Understanding Maxwell's Contribution James Clerk Maxwell is known for his formulation of the classical theory of electromagnetic radiation. He unified electricity and magnetism into a single theory of electromagnetism. ### Step 2: Electromagnetic Induction Maxwell's equations describe how electric fields and magnetic fields interact. One of the key principles is electromagnetic induction, which states that a changing electric field can produce a magnetic field and vice versa. ### Step 3: Induced EMF According to Faraday's law of electromagnetic induction, the induced electromotive force (EMF) in a closed circuit is proportional to the rate of change of magnetic flux through the circuit. This is mathematically expressed as: \[ \text{EMF} = -\frac{d\Phi_B}{dt} \] where \( \Phi_B \) is the magnetic flux. ### Step 4: Conclusion From the above analysis, it is clear that Maxwell unified electricity with magnetism. Therefore, the correct answer to the question is that Maxwell unified electricity with magnetism. ### Final Answer **Maxwell unified electricity with magnetism.** ---
